摘要
It was realized early on that topologies can model constructive systems, as the open sets form a Heyting algebra. After the development of forcing, in the form of Boolean-valued models, it became clear that, just as over ZF any Boolean-valued model also satisfies ZF, Heyting-valued models satisfy IZF, which stands for Intuitionistic ZF, the most direct constructive re-working of the ZF axioms. In this paper, we return to topologies, and introduce a variant model, along with a correspondingly revised forcing or satisfaction relation. The purpose is to prove independence results related to weakenings of the Power Set axiom. The original motivation is the second model of [9], based on R, which shows that Exponentiation, in the context of CZF minus Subset Collection, does not suffice to prove that the Dedekind reals form a set. The current semantics is the generalization of that model from R to an arbitrary topological space. It is investigated which set-theoretic principles hold in such models in general. In addition, natural properties of the underlying topological space are shown to imply the validity of stronger such principles. (c) 2011 Elsevier B.V. All rights reserved.
